Proven Benefits At A Glance:

  • Magnesium ascorbyl phosphate (MAP) is a stabilized form of vitamin C designed for skincare products
  • Functions primarily as an antioxidant in cosmetics
  • Typically used at very low concentrations (0.001% to 3%)
  • Research suggests potential benefits for UV protection, acne-related inflammation, and melasma (dark skin patches)
  • Considered safe for cosmetic use based on available toxicology data

🔬 The Science

Magnesium ascorbyl phosphate is a derivative of ascorbic acid—the scientific name for vitamin C. Because plain vitamin C is notoriously unstable in skincare formulations, MAP was created as a more shelf-stable alternative that can deliver vitamin C into skin over time (Drug Deliv, 2022). #1: Antioxidant function. MAP works as an antioxidant in cosmetics, meaning it helps neutralize harmful molecules called free radicals (Int J Toxicol, 2005). Related vitamin C derivatives are used at concentrations ranging from 0.001% to 3%. #2: Potential UV protection. In animal studies, ascorbic acid (the parent ingredient) acted as a photoprotectant when applied before UV exposure, and MAP specifically delayed skin tumor formation and hyperplasia induced by chronic UV exposure in hairless mice (Int J Toxicol, 2005).

However, these are animal studies and don’t directly prove human benefit. #3: Anti-inflammatory effects in acne. In laboratory studies using cultured sebocytes (oil-producing skin cells), MAP decreased inflammatory markers and lipid peroxidation that are elevated in acne conditions (Ann Dermatol, 2015). The research suggests MAP “may be an effective alternative agent to improve inflammatory reactions in acne,” though this was demonstrated in cells, not yet in human acne treatment studies. #4: Potential benefit for melasma. In one human clinical trial, 5% MAP combined with fluorescent pulsed light therapy reduced melasma severity by 69% after 12 weeks in Asian patients (skin types III–V), with results persisting partially at 24 weeks (Int J Dermatol, 2014).

However, this study combined MAP with light therapy, so the isolated contribution of MAP alone is unclear. A separate laboratory study suggests MAP formulated in specialized delivery systems (ethosomes and niosomes) showed clinically significant melanin reduction in melasma after one to six months (Drug Deliv, 2022). #5: Safety profile. The toxicology review found no evidence of skin sensitization, irritation, carcinogenicity, or genotoxicity when ascorbic acid (the parent compound) was tested at 5–10% concentrations on human skin (Int J Toxicol, 2005). Because MAP and related vitamin C derivatives share similar chemical structure and function, the expert panel extrapolated safety data across this ingredient family.

The sources note no significant adverse effects in the clinical melasma trial (Int J Dermatol, 2014). Important limitations: Most research on MAP’s specific benefits comes from laboratory studies or small clinical trials, often combined with other treatments. The human evidence for standalone MAP use remains limited compared to the extensive toxicology data.
